[java]
[Java]오늘 날짜 와 시간 표현하기
미나미나미
2019. 6. 16. 01:24
자바로 오늘날짜와 시간 표현하기
DateMain.java
public class DateMain {
public static void main(String[] args) {
DateUtil date = new DateUtil();
// 오늘날짜
System.out.println("오늘날짜 => "+date.getDate());
// 오늘 날짜와 현재 시간
System.out.println("오늘날짜와 시간 => "+date.getDateTime());
// 오늘 날자와 현재 시간(초)
System.out.println("오늘날짜와 시간(초) => "+date.getTimeMillisecond());
}
}
DateUtil.java
import java.text.SimpleDateFormat;
import java.util.Date;
/**
* DateUtil
*/
public class DateUtil {
/**
* 오늘날짜
* @return
*/
public String getDate() {
long time = System.currentTimeMillis();
SimpleDateFormat dayTime = new SimpleDateFormat("yyyy-MM-dd");
String now = dayTime.format(new Date(time));
return now;
}
/**
* 오늘날짜와 시간
* @return
*/
public String getDateTime() {
long time = System.currentTimeMillis();
SimpleDateFormat dayTime = new SimpleDateFormat("yyyy-MM-dd HHmmss");
String now = dayTime.format(new Date(time));
return now;
}
/**
* 오늘날짜와 시간(초 까지)
* @return
*/
public String getTimeMillisecond() {
long time = System.currentTimeMillis();
SimpleDateFormat dayTime =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ss.SSS");
String now = dayTime.format(new Date(time));
return now;
}
}
결과화면